That is pretty much spot on. TV companies abroad in the past could broadcast every Premier League game at 3pm on a Saturday, therefore there were always streams for every game. That has now been limited to 2 games (I think its 2 anyway) per broadcaster worldwide. So on a Saturday afternoon, most tv companies are going to pick the 2 most 'glamorous' games, so catching Stoke - Sunderland might become a bit of a chellenge, but it shouldn't effect us too much now that we are where we are.
